Brinca, A.L., Omura, Y. and Matsumoto, H. (1993). Linear coupling effects originated in electron nongyrotropy. Journal of Geophysical Research 98: doi: 10.1029/93JA01994. issn: 0148-0227.

In analogy with ion nongyrotropy the gyrophase organization of electron populations also linearly couples the eigenmodes of gyrotropic parallel propagation in magnetoplasmas. The interaction, besides intensifying preexisting instabilities, excites new types of wave activity. Solutions of the nongyrotropic parallel dispersion equation and particle simulations illustrate instability enhancements and the stimulation of electrostatic and electromagnetic wave growth in media that, apart from the electron gyrophase organization, are devoid of free energy sources. ¿ American Geophysical Union 1993
